How to make age gaps between siblings work

Whether by choice or fate, there’s a big age gap between your children. It feels like they’re each an only child.

There’s no right or wrong when it comes to family planning and sibling spacing and parents will work out the dynamics within their own family structure, clinical psychotherapist Joanna Fortune says (www.solamh.com).
